While shopping for the ideal fence, you do want to pay attention and ask about the warranty. What you will always find is that a contractor may not say much about this, and that's why you really need to bring that up early in the discussion before you buy anything. The way things work with fence installations is that the contractor has to carry it out with material issues and that's can be tricky. Smaller fencing contractors will know that their reputation is on the line, and of course they'll be more sensitive to doing everything right and treating you right.
The standard security fence will usually be no higher than eight feet and six feet on the lower spec. Before you buy and install, get the required permits if there are any that apply here. What you'll find is there may be restrictions on the height of a security fence, and if you have neighbors, then they may object to a metal fence that is eight feet tall. You can get one if necessary for a nominal fee but they will probably ask you questions about it.
